Manti Te'o Saturday, Jan. 26, 2013 - 10:52 a.m. By now most of you reading this will have heard about the story of Manti Te'o and the person who he thought was his girlfriend. And if you have seen my blog from the very beginning, you'll see that a nearly-identical series of events is what happened to me a decade ago, except I was lucky enough to figure out what was happening before my predator could pretend to die off and substitute one of his family members as an affection surrogate. If I hadn't had my friends and family around me during my teardown and reconstruction, this would have been a far longer and more difficult process. --- At various instances with my friends and in my usual online haunts, I've referred to Manti Te'o's self-admitted scam artist, Ronaiah Tuiasosopo as an abuser. And the reason I use that word is because that's exactly what happened -- abuse. Ronaiah Tuiasosopo deliberately and repeatedly chose to engage in predatory and systematic ongoing emotional manipulation and deception that, near the end, also involved sleep deprivation and false claims of hospitalization and medical procedures. What -should- that be called? "Teasing"? And as for the recent images of Te'o that have been appearing, it's entirely possible that Manti Te'o looks so furtive and wary because what he's going through is akin to post traumatic stress disorder. He's probably decompressing in the same way as a person who has managed to break free from a cult. Lots of people who disengage from psychologically abusive relationships have felt this way. If one person did this to him, with no help from anybody else (and I believe that's the case, despite the rumors of a female cousin being involved in the deception), then that one person is a lying, mentally ill sociopath who needs a whole lot of help for a very, very long time. --- If Ronaiah Tuiasosopo were any kind of decent human being, by now he would have already called a press conference, insisted on a meeting with Manti Te'o, apologized to the man directly for the deception, assumed full responsibility for all of his lies, and demonstrated the voice to Te'o directly so that all doubt would be removed and that Te'o's healing process could begin as soon as possible. Instead he's scuttled over to the Dr Phil show. I'll bet you a jillion skillion dollars Ronaiah won't allow himself to be seen doing the voice on the Dr. Phil show. Then he'd never be able to do it again to people under any circumstances, and that's too much for this damaged person to be able to give up. I'd love to be proven wrong, though. --- As is the case with all healing processes, and in particular instances of PTSD -- it's a journey that only one person can make. Yes, there's absolutely help and love and support and understanding from others, but when it comes down to it, only Manti Te'o understands what Manti Te'o has been put through. So to anybody who has been making fun of this man? It's like blaming a rape victim for dressing provocatively. Manti Te'o has been abused in exactly the same way that I was abused by my own predator.
